Fresh Flower Vending Machines: Innovation Redefining Retail Floral Commerce

Section 1: Industry Background + Problem Introduction

The global floral retail industry faces persistent operational challenges that limit accessibility and profitability. Traditional flower shops operate under high overhead costs—including rent, staffing, and inventory waste due to product perishability—while serving customers only during limited business hours. Consumers, particularly in urban environments, struggle to purchase fresh flowers spontaneously or outside conventional retail hours, creating significant unmet demand. The gap between supply convenience and consumer lifestyle patterns has widened as purchasing behaviors shift toward on-demand, 24/7 accessibility.

The convergence of consumer behavior shifts and enabling technologies positions fresh flower vending machines at the intersection of multiple retail trends. Three key dynamics are reshaping this market segment:

Experience Economy Integration: Consumers increasingly value experiential purchases that deliver emotional satisfaction beyond functional utility. Fresh flowers align perfectly with this trend, offering accessible luxury and spontaneous gifting opportunities. Automated vending extends this experience into non-traditional venues—subway stations, shopping malls, concert venues, and tourist areas—where conventional florists cannot economically operate. IMT’s deployment model capitalizes on this by enabling flower accessibility in high-foot-traffic locations that maximize impulse purchase potential.

Operational Model Transformation: The economics of floral retail fundamentally change under automated distribution. Traditional shops face 40-60% overhead costs from rent and labor; vending machines compress this to equipment amortization and restocking labor. Simultaneously, 24/7 availability captures demand across all time periods, particularly evening and weekend hours when traditional shops are closed. Data-driven inventory management software provides insights into product performance and optimal stock levels, addressing the perennial challenge of balancing freshness with availability.

Section 5: Conclusion + Industry Recommendations

Fresh flower vending machines represent a legitimate evolution in floral retail distribution, addressing structural inefficiencies in traditional models while aligning with consumer demand for convenience and accessibility. Technical maturity in environmental control, payment systems, and remote management has reached the threshold necessary for viable commercial operations.

For prospective operators evaluating entry into this segment, several strategic considerations merit emphasis. First, location selection should prioritize high-traffic venues with strong foot traffic during non-traditional retail hours, where the 24/7 availability advantage creates maximum differentiation. Second, supply chain partnerships require careful structuring to ensure consistent product quality and reliable restocking logistics that match inventory turnover rates. Third, technology platform selection should emphasize integrated solutions offering unified hardware-software management rather than fragmented point solutions requiring complex integration.

For facility managers and property operators, fresh flower vending machines offer ancillary revenue opportunities with minimal spatial footprint and operational burden. The category’s premiumization potential—flowers command higher per-transaction values than traditional vending products—creates attractive unit economics when coupled with automated operation.

The fresh flower vending segment will likely experience continued growth as consumer acceptance increases and technology costs decline.
